Calgary Roughnecks History

The Calgary Roughnecks are members of the National Lacrosse League (NLL). After debuting in 2002, the Roughnecks qualified for the postseason in 13 consecutive years until 2016. The team has appeared in four NLL Cup championship games, winning three between 2004, 2009 and 2019. The Roughnecks also secured five Division titles before the elimination of conferences ahead of the 2023–2024 season. Over the years, the Calgary Roughnecks’ roster has fielded four Hall of Famers, five Most Valuable Players, three Transition Players of the Year and two Rookies of the Year and Goaltenders of the Year apiece.

Calgary Roughnecks at Scotiabank Saddledome

The Roughnecks and the Riggers fanbase have packed downtown Calgary’s Scotiabank Saddledome since 2001. The Scotiabank Saddledome opened in 1983 and currently seats over 19,000 fans. Across the NLL, the Saddledome has hosted the 2005 All-Star Game and four NLL championship games, with the Roughnecks hoisting the NLL Cup in front of a hometown crowd in 2004, 2009 and 2019.
